Find the volume of the cone shown below. (Use \(\pi \approx 3.14\) and round your final answer to the nearest hundredth).

6 in.12 in.

Answer = (1)

Correct Answer

(1) 452.16

Explanation

The volume of a cone is exactly one-third of the volume of a cylinder with the same base and height: \(V = \frac{1}{3}\pi r^2 h\). Given \(r = 6\text{ in.}\) and \(h = 12\text{ in.}\):

\[ V = \frac{1}{3} \times 3.14 \times (6)^2 \times 12 \]
\[ V = \frac{1}{3} \times 3.14 \times 36 \times 12 = 3.14 \times 12 \times 12 = 452.16\text{ in.}^3 \]
